body {margin: 0; padding: 0;background:url(bg01.jpg) repeat-x; background-color:#003555; font-size:12px; color:#000000;font-family:Arial,Verdana;}
div,form,img,ul,ol,li,dl,dt,dd {margin: auto; padding: auto; border: 0; list-style-type:: none; }
h1,h2,h3,h4,h5,h6,h7,h8 { margin:0; padding:0;}
table,td,tr,th{font-size:12px; color:#000}

A:link {COLOR:#006699; TEXT-DECORATION: none}
A:visited {COLOR:#006699; TEXT-DECORATION: none}
A:hover {COLOR:#0066CC; TEXT-DECORATION: underline}
A:active {COLOR:#0066CC; TEXT-DECORATION: underline}

/*font*/
.title { color:#000; padding-left:15px; padding-top:12px; font-size:13px;}
.title1 {font-weight:bold; color:#000000; padding-bottom:10px;}

.xkdz {COLOR: #626262; BACKGROUND-COLOR: #d5d5d5}
.xkdz TD {LINE-HEIGHT: 18px; BACKGROUND-COLOR: #ffffff; TEXT-ALIGN: left}
.xkdz B {COLOR: #366ab3}

.titbd {padding:20px;}
.titbd b {color:#333; font-size:13px; font-weight:bold;}
.titbd dd {COLOR:#000; LINE-HEIGHT: 20px; font-size:11px; font-weight:normal; }
.titbd DT {FONT-WEIGHT: bold; COLOR: #366ab3; PADDING-TOP: 10px; font-size:16px;}
.titbd h1 {PADDING-BOTTOM: 3px; COLOR: #366ab3; BORDER-BOTTOM: #0088bb 1px solid; font-size:20px; margin-top:10px; margin-bottom:6px}
.titbd h2 {FONT-WEIGHT: bold; COLOR: #366ab3; font-size:14px; height:24px; margin-top:6px; margin-bottom:8px}
.titbd TH {PADDING-RIGHT: 10px; PADDING-BOTTOM: 10px}
.titbd TH IMG {BORDER-RIGHT: #0088bb 1px solid; BORDER-TOP: #0088bb 1px solid; BORDER-LEFT: #0088bb 1px solid; BORDER-BOTTOM: #0088bb 1px solid}


.download {color:#FFFFFF}
.download h1 {font-size:25px; font-weight:bolder; padding-top:15px;}
.download h2 {font-size:13px; font-weight:normal}
.download h3 {font-size:12px; padding-right:10px; font-weight:normal; color:#C8E3F1}
.download h4 {
	display:inline;
	font-size:13px;
	font-weight:normal;
	float:right;
	margin-right:20px;
	margin-top:10px
}
.download h5 {display:inline;font-size:12px; float:left; margin-left:5px; font-weight:normal; width:660px; margin-top:10px}
.download h6 {display:inline; font-size:16px; color:#000000; float:left; margin-top:8px; margin-left:30px; font-weight:bold}
.download A:link {COLOR:#000; TEXT-DECORATION: none; cursor:hand;}
.download A:visited {COLOR:#000; TEXT-DECORATION: none; cursor:hand;}
.download A:hover {COLOR:#000; TEXT-DECORATION: none; cursor:hand;}
.download A:active {COLOR:#000; TEXT-DECORATION: none; cursor:hand;}

.downloadli{padding-left:50px;}
.downloadli ul {float:right; margin-left:20em; margin-top:-7em; list-style:none;  width:700px; line-height:20px; display:inline}
.downloadli li {display:inline;font-size:12px; float:left;width:170px; white-space:nowrap;} 

.Layer{background:#B8D7EB;width:280px; filter:alpha(opacity=90); POSITION:absolute;margin-top:45px; right:45px;}
.Layer ul{display:inline; list-style:none;}
.Layer li{display:inline; float:left; padding:5px 25px 5px 20px; width:40px}

.media {list-style:none; padding-top:10px; padding-bottom:10px;}
.media ul {list-style:none; margin:0px auto; padding:0px;}
.media li {padding-right:7px; padding-left:10px; line-height:23px;}

.content-download-bg7 ul{list-style:none; padding-left:10px; width:725px; float:left; display:inline}
.content-download-bg7 li {display:inline; line-height:36px; float:left; width:180px; font-size:12px; color:#3C475B}

/*link*/
.navi {list-style:none;}
.navi ul{display:inline;list-style:none; float:right; margin-right:101px; width:740px}
.navi li{float:left;width:122px; margin-left:1px; margin-top:2px; line-height:28px;}
.navi a{display:block; text-align:center; height:28px}
.navi a:link{color:#cccccc; font-size:14px; text-decoration:none;}
.navi a:visited{color:#cccccc; font-size:14px; text-decoration:none}
.navi a:hover{color:#FFFFFF; font-size:14px; background:url(dhth.gif); text-decoration:none;}
.navi a.active {color:#FFFFFF; font-size:14px; background:url(dhth.gif); text-decoration:none}
.navi-home{font-size:14px; background:url(dhzh.gif); color:#FFFFFF; text-align:center}

.quickgli{list-style:none; padding:10px 4px 10px 4px; }
.quickgli li{overflow:hidden;white-space:nowrap;text-overflow:ellipsis; line-height:2em;}
.quickgli a{display:block; height:28px}
.quickgli a:link{color:#006699; font-size:12px; text-decoration:none;}
.quickgli a:visited{color:#006699; font-size:12px; text-decoration:none}
.quickgli a:hover{color:#0066CC; font-size:12px; background:url(qgbg.gif); text-decoration:none;}

.title-f {padding:20px; padding-top:5px; list-style:none;}
.title-f dt {font-weight: bold; color:#000; padding-top:10px; height:20px; font-size:13px;}
.title-f dd {color: #000; line-height:2em; padding-left:5px}
.title-f dd img {vertical-align:middle}
.title-f a{ display:inline; list-style:none;}
.title-f a:link,.title-f a:visited{color:#006699;text-decoration:none}
.title-f a:hover,.title-f a:active{color:#0066cc; text-decoration:underline}

.dic-bg {background:url(../images/dic-1000.gif) no-repeat; width:164px; height:27px; }
.dic ul {display:inline; list-style:none; width:725px; margin-bottom:20px}
.dic li {display:inline; float:left; width:455px;}
.dic p {color:#ABDFF8; display:inline; font-size:13px; line-height:26px; margin-top:15px; float:left}
.dic em {color:#666666; display:inline; font-size:11px; font-weight:normal}
.dic h3 {color: #000; line-height:2em; font-size:11px; font-weight:normal}
.dic a{display:block; background:url(../images/dic-1000.gif); text-align:center; height:28px}
.dic a:link{color:#fff;background:url(../images/dic-1000.gif); text-decoration:none;}
.dic a:visited{color:#fff;background:url(../images/dic-1000.gif); text-decoration:none}
.dic a:hover{color:#3C475B; background:url(../images/dic-2000.gif); text-decoration:none;}
.dic a.active {color:#3C475B; background:url(../images/dic-2000.gif); text-decoration:none}

.froot-bg-c ul {
	display:inline;
	list-style:none;
	float:right;
	width:560px;
}
.froot-bg-c li {float:right; margin-top:48px; font-size:11px;}
.froot-bg-c a:link{COLOR: #fff; TEXT-DECORATION: none}
.froot-bg-c a:visited{COLOR: #fff; TEXT-DECORATION: none}
.froot-bg-c a:active{COLOR:#0066CC; TEXT-DECORATION: underline}
.froot-bg-c a:hover {COLOR: #0066CC; TEXT-DECORATION: none}

.copy {dispaly:inline; font-size:11px; color:#fff}
.copy li{
	float:right;
	width:175px;
	margin-right:-31px;
	margin-top:5px
}


/*Top*/
.top-bg-01 {background:url(bg08.gif) no-repeat; width:960px; height:112px}
.top-logo {margin-top:20px;margin-left:20px ; FLOAT: left}
.top-bg-01 p {margin-top:4px; margin-right:27px; float:right; color:#ABDFF8; display:inline}
.top-bg-01 A:link {COLOR:#ABDFF8; TEXT-DECORATION: none}
.top-bg-01 A:visited {COLOR:#ABDFF8; TEXT-DECORATION: none}
.top-bg-01 A:hover {COLOR:#ABDFF8; TEXT-DECORATION: none}
.top-bg-01 A:active {COLOR:#ABDFF8; TEXT-DECORATION:none}

/*content*/
.coll1 {float:left; margin-left:12px; display:inline;  width:720px;}
.coll2 {
	float:right;
	margin-right:8px;
	display:inline;
	width:214px;
}
.coll3 {float:left; margin-left:9px; display:inline; width:950px;}
.content-top {background:url(bg00.gif) no-repeat; width:959px;background-color:#D2E8F4;}

.content-navi {display:inline;margin-top:10px; margin-left:9px; background:url(bgdh.gif) no-repeat; width:943px; height:32px; float:left}

.content-download {margin-top:15px; background:url(bg03.gif) no-repeat;height:291px;}
.content-download-bg1 {display:inline; background:url(line2.gif) repeat-x; width:190px; float:left; height:1px; margin-top:8px; margin-bottom:8px}
.content-download-bg2 {display:inline; background:url(line0.gif) repeat-x; float:left;  margin-left:25px;  margin-top:-5px; height:1px; width:660px}
.content-download-bg3 {
	display:inline;
	float:left;
	margin-left:40px;
	padding-right:30px;
	margin-top:30px;
	margin-bottom:40px;
	width:110px;
	height:110px;
	background-image: url(box.png);
	background-repeat: no-repeat;
}
.content-download-bg4 {display:inline; background:url(line0.gif) repeat-x; float:left; margin-top:10px; padding-left:10px; width:500px; height:10px}
.content-download-bg5 {display:inline; background:url(cl.gif) no-repeat; margin:22px 20px 0px 0px; width:129px; height:25px; float:right}
.content-download-bg6 {display:inline; background:url(fd.gif) no-repeat; width:175px; height:35px; float:left; margin-left:5px; text-align:center; vertical-align:middle}
.content-download-bg7 {display:inline; background:url(../images/zdbg0000.gif) repeat-y; width:725px; float:left; margin-left:100px; margin-top:20px}

/*content*/
.content-rk {margin-top:11px; background:url(fdh02.gif) no-repeat; height:33px;}
.content-rk-1 {margin-top:3px; background:url(fdh20.gif) no-repeat; height:33px}
.content-rk-c {background:url(bg06.gif) repeat-y;}
.content-rk-d {background:url(dhdb1.gif) no-repeat; height:18px;}

.content-lk {margin-top:5px; margin-left:-3px; background:url(fdh10.gif) no-repeat; height:33px}
.content-lk-c {margin-left:-3px; background:url(bg07.gif) repeat-y; clear:both;}
.content-lk-d {margin-left:-3px; background:url(dhdb2.gif) no-repeat; height:19px}

.download-1 {margin-top:5px; margin-left:-4px; background:url(fdh30.gif) no-repeat; height:33px;clear:both;}
.download-a {margin-top:5px; margin-left:-4px; background:url(fdh03.gif) no-repeat; height:33px;clear:both;}
.download-c {margin-left:-4px; background:url(bg05.gif) repeat-y; clear:both;}
.download-d {margin-left:-4px; background:url(dhdb3.gif) no-repeat; height:19px}

.awards {padding-top:10px; text-align:center; padding-bottom:5px; vertical-align:middle}
.vstd TD {TEXT-ALIGN: center}

/*froot*/ 
.froot-bg-c {background:url(bg02.gif); height:91px; width:959px; margin-bottom:50px;}
.froot-bg-c-ie {background:url(../images/ie-10000.gif) no-repeat; width:37px; height:36px; float:right; margin-right:5px; margin-top:48px; margin-left:5px}
